How much does it cost to rent a home in Catawba County?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Catawba County 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,261 | $995 | $1,850 |
| Catawba County 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,823 | $1,295 | $2,700 |
| Catawba County 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,654 | $1,950 | $7,900 |
| Catawba County 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,260 | $2,195 | $6,000 |

What type of rentals are currently available in Catawba County?
There are currently 163 Apartments for Rent in Catawba County, NC with pricing that ranges from $725 to $4,955. There are also 131 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Catawba County ranging from $730 to $7,900.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Catawba County?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Catawba County ranges from $730 to $7,900 with an average monthly rent of $2,010.
